Filmmaker Abhik Bhanu’s book ‘Stool Piegon’ bags Dada Saheb Phalke book of the year award

Published on

Filmmaker Abhik Bhanu is elated nowadays as his book titled ‘Stool Piegon’ has won ‘book of the year award’ at recently concluded prestigious ‘Dada Saheb Phalke Award’.
Abhik Bhanu was interacting with the media on Tuesday in Mumbai.
Abhik Bhanu’s ‘Stool Piegon’ is based on street kids who belong to poor financial background and who beg for living on streets and traffic signals.
Talking about his award winning book, Abhik said, “Dada Saheb Phalke Award is usually given to people who have contributed to society; mostly technicians are bestowed with such prestigious award. As a writer I got the award, I think they must have realized that through this book, my voice and those kids voices, will probably reach the ears of politicians, who are working relentlessly in making these street kids life worse.”
Abhik Said that he is planning to make a film on same subject, he said, “People in Mumbai ignore these kids living on the streets, hanging around traffic signals. These slum dweller kids are there for years now and no one cares, especially politicians. Now that the book has won an award, people tend to take award winning books seriously and films being such a strong medium, I am planning to make a film on the book itself”
Filmmaker Abhik is an avid writer and shared details about his next book. He added, “This is my second book, first one titled ‘Dark Rainbow’, my next book is ‘Blind Faith’, and so I keep on writing books. I enjoy making films and writing books.”
Sharing his feeling  for getting ‘book of the year award’ at Dadasaheb Phalke Awards, Abhik said,   “Winning the award is an honor and after winning such a prestigious award, I feel it is a big responsibility, which nudges you to work better with film-making and writing”
He added, “My book Stool Pigeon has been honored with Book of the year award. This title is huge, I am happy and feeling encouraged.”
